KANKADBHITTA: As many as 84 houses were inundated after the swollen Kankai River entered the Milan Basti of Jhapa rural municipality-1.

According to Area Police Office, Kumarkhod, the entire human settlement has been inundated after the swollen river entered the Satar village, displaying many families.

“Preparations are underway to relocate the displaced people in a safe area in coordination with the rural municipality”, said DSP Rakesh Thapa of District Police Office, Jhapa.
